Quotations regarding 'Envy'

Choose a letter: 
It is in the character of very few men to honor without envy a friend who has prospered.
Aeschylus, Greek Poet
Pride, envy, avarice - these are the sparks have set on fire the hearts of all men.
Dante Alighieri, Italian Poet (1265-1321)
I go about looking at horses and cattle. They eat grass, make love, work when they have to, bear their young. I am sick with envy of them.
Sherwood Anderson, American Writer (1876-1941)
Jealousy is both reasonable and belongs to reasonable men, while envy is base and belongs to the base, for the one makes himself get good things by jealousy, while the other does not allow his neighbour to have them through envy.
Aristotle, Greek Philosopher
Envy's a coal comes hissing hot from Hell.
Philip James Bailey, English Poet (1816-1902)
By common consent gray hairs are a crown of glory; the only object of respect that can never excite envy.
George Bancroft, American Historian (1800-1891)
Envy, like the worm, never runs but to the fairest fruit; like a cunning bloodhound, it singles out the fattest deer in the flock.
Francis Beaumont, English Playwright
Envy is human nature.
Monica Bellucci, Italian Actress (1964-  )
Glamour cannot exist without personal social envy being a common and widespread emotion.
John Berger, English Artist (1926-  )
Love looks through a telescope; envy, through a microscope.
Josh Billings, American Comedian (1818-1885)
Never trust anyone who wants what you've got. Friend or no, envy is an overwhelming emotion.
Eubie Blake, American Composer (1883-1983)
God's truth judges created things out of love, and Satan's truth judges them out of envy and hatred.
Dietrich Bonhoeffer, German Theologian (1906-1945)
In Britain, because I live here, I can also run into problems of envy and competition. But all this is just in a day's work for a writer. You can't put stuff out there without someone calling you a complete fool. Oh, well.
Alain de Botton, English Writer (1969-  )
Yes, free markets tend to produce unequal incomes. We should not be ashamed of that. On the contrary, our system is the envy of the world and should be a source of pride.
Arthur C. Brooks, American Author (1964-  )
I don't envy men and I certainly wouldn't like to become one now.
Louise Brown, English Celebrity (1978-  )
Nearly every glamorous, wealthy, successful career woman you might envy now started out as some kind of schlep.
Helen Gurley Brown, American Editor (1922-  )
Let age, not envy, draw wrinkles on thy cheeks.
Thomas Browne, British Scientist (1605-1682)
Do not overrate what you have received, nor envy others. He who envies others does not obtain peace of mind.
Buddha, Leader
If I am fool, it is, at least, a doubting one; and I envy no one the certainty of his self-approved wisdom.
George Byron, Scottish Poet (1788-1824)
Above all, you must fight conceit, envy, and every kind of ill-feeling in your heart.
Abraham Cahan, Lithuanian Author
